I'm looking for a diagnosis. The truck is a 1977 M-882 military truck 5/4 ton 4x4 (basically same as 3/4 ton) with 318/727. I drove the truck to get the Christmas tree in early December (It only gets used a few times per year) and the tranny started slipping coming home. It was low on fluid, so I added fluid. The transmission won't upshift out of first gear. Reverse works OK, as does first gear. I've dropped the pan and changed the filter and fluid, but that didn't help. I then lubed the kickdown linkage and even tried unhooking the kickdown linkage, but that didn't help either. Is my tranny fried or is it kickdown-related that can be fixed by dropping the pan again?

If it won't upshift with the TP linkage disconnected it's not a linkage problem.

When the pan was off did you check/adjust the kickdown band?
